S&P 500 Closes Flat, Rebounding from Lows as Traders Buy the Dip After U.S.-Iran Attacks: Live Updates

S&P 500 Closes Flat, Rebounding from Lows as Traders Buy the Dip After U.S.-Iran Attacks: Live Updates

For anyone watching the screens yesterday morning, the tension was palpable. The news of U.S.-Iran missile strikes had just hit, and the global financial markets reacted with an immediate, gut-wrenching plunge. I remember scanning the headlines, seeing red across virtually every index, a wave of fear gripping the trading floors and home offices alike. The S&P 500, along with the Dow Jones Industrial Average and the Nasdaq Composite, plummeted in pre-market trading and continued its descent shortly after the opening bell. It felt like another moment where geopolitical risks were about to send the economy into a tailspin. Yet, as the day unfolded, a remarkable turnaround began. Traders, showing an astonishing resilience and a familiar "buy the dip" mentality, stepped in, ultimately pulling the S&P 500 back from its lows to close the day virtually flat. This wasn't just a simple bounce; it was a testament to market fortitude and a swift re-evaluation of the evolving geopolitical landscape.

The initial hours of the trading day painted a grim picture. Futures for the S&P 500 dropped over 1.7% overnight, with similar downturns for the Dow and Nasdaq. This immediate reaction was entirely rational. Heightened Middle East tensions and the prospect of a wider conflict typically trigger a flight to safety, leading investors to shed risky assets like equities and flock to traditional safe havens. Gold prices surged, reaching multi-year highs, while crude oil prices initially spiked on concerns over supply disruptions in the Persian Gulf. Treasury yields, which move inversely to prices, fell sharply as bonds became a preferred asset class.

Sectors directly exposed to geopolitical uncertainty felt the pressure most acutely. Airlines, travel companies, and some consumer discretionary stocks saw early losses. Conversely, defense contractors and cybersecurity firms, often seen as beneficiaries in times of conflict, experienced an uptick. The `VIX index`, often dubbed the market's "fear gauge," soared, indicating a sharp increase in expected `market volatility`. Investor confidence was undoubtedly shaken. However, this initial knee-jerk reaction soon gave way to a more nuanced assessment, setting the stage for one of the most compelling comebacks in recent market history.

Market Volatility: From Plunge to Plateau

The morning's trading session was a rollercoaster of emotions and rapid price movements. At its lowest point, the S&P 500 was down well over 1% from its previous close, signaling significant losses across broad market segments. Analysts and financial journalists were scrambling to cover the breaking news, with many bracing for a day of substantial declines. The `global markets` echoed this sentiment, with Asian and European indices also recording drops as the news of the attacks spread.

What began as a widespread sell-off quickly transformed. As more information emerged regarding the nature and extent of the Iranian attacks, specifically that there were no U.S. casualties and that Iran’s foreign minister indicated the strikes concluded their retaliation, market sentiment began to shift. This pivotal moment allowed investors to reassess the `geopolitical risk`. The immediate fear of an escalating, prolonged conflict began to recede, replaced by a cautious optimism that de-escalation might be possible.

The resilience was not uniform, but the general direction changed. Technology and growth stocks, which often lead both rallies and corrections, started to pare back their losses. Financials and industrials also showed signs of life as the day progressed. The initial surge in `oil prices` began to unwind, settling significantly lower than their morning highs, which further calmed fears of an immediate economic shock. This quick reversal demonstrated how efficiently modern markets process new information, even amidst high-stakes political drama.

The "Buy the Dip" Mentality Takes Hold

The spectacular rebound seen across U.S. equities can be largely attributed to a strong "buy the dip" mentality, a trend that has characterized market reactions to short-term shocks in recent years. This strategy, where `traders` and `institutional investors` purchase assets after a temporary decline, proved incredibly effective once again. But what drives this confidence, even in the face of apparent danger?

* **De-escalation Signals:** The most critical factor was the rapid communication from both sides suggesting a desire to avoid further escalation. Statements from both U.S. and Iranian officials hinting at a containment of the conflict provided the primary catalyst for the turnaround. Without immediate fear of a drawn-out war, the perceived `risk premium` on equities diminished significantly.

* **Strong Economic Fundamentals:** Beneath the geopolitical noise, the underlying U.S. economy remains robust. Strong `economic data`, including a healthy job market and steady consumer spending, provides a fundamental bedrock for `investor confidence`. Traders understand that temporary geopolitical events, while impactful in the short term, often don't derail a fundamentally sound economy.

* **Historical Precedent:** Markets have a long history of shrugging off geopolitical events relatively quickly, especially if they don't directly impact global trade or energy supplies for an extended period. Investors recall similar patterns after events like the 9/11 attacks or the Iraq war, where initial sell-offs were often followed by recoveries. This historical perspective empowers `retail investors` and large funds alike to view dips as buying opportunities.

* **Abundant Liquidity:** The global financial system is currently awash with liquidity, partly due to accommodative monetary policies. This means there is ample capital ready to be deployed into the market, especially when prices become attractive during a dip. This `risk appetite` quickly absorbs selling pressure.

The move wasn't just about large institutional players; individual `day traders` also played a significant role, leveraging online platforms to capitalize on the rapid price swings. The combination of swift de-escalation news, underlying economic strength, and readily available capital created the perfect storm for a `market rebound`, turning a potential crisis into a testament to market resilience.

Navigating Uncertainty: What's Next for Investors?

While the S&P 500's ability to rebound from significant lows offers a reassuring narrative of market strength, it would be naive to assume that all geopolitical risks have vanished. The Middle East remains a volatile region, and tensions could easily flare up again. Therefore, looking ahead, investors should remain vigilant and consider a nuanced approach to their portfolios.

* **Continued Vigilance:** Geopolitical events will continue to be a factor. Investors should stay informed about international developments and their potential impact on `global markets` and `corporate earnings`. Companies with significant international operations, especially in sensitive regions, might face ongoing scrutiny.

* **Focus on Fundamentals:** In times of uncertainty, a focus on strong `company fundamentals` becomes even more critical. Businesses with solid balance sheets, consistent earnings growth, and resilient business models are better positioned to weather any storms.

* **Diversification and Risk Management:** `Portfolio diversification` across different asset classes, geographies, and sectors remains a cornerstone of prudent `long-term investment` strategy. Having a well-diversified portfolio can help mitigate the impact of specific regional or sector-specific shocks. Rebalancing strategies are also crucial.

* **Monitoring Economic Indicators:** Beyond geopolitical headlines, upcoming `economic indicators` such as inflation reports, employment data, and consumer confidence surveys will continue to drive market sentiment. The Federal Reserve's stance on interest rates will also play a significant role.

* **Energy Sector Volatility:** `Crude oil` prices are likely to remain sensitive to any new developments in the Middle East. Energy sector stocks could experience heightened `volatility`, presenting both opportunities and risks.

The S&P 500's flat close, a stark contrast to its early session lows, serves as a powerful reminder of the market's adaptability and its forward-looking nature. It underscores the prevalent belief among traders that crises, while unnerving, often present fleeting opportunities for those brave enough to `buy the dip`. However, this resilience should not breed complacency. As markets enter a new phase, perhaps a bit more accustomed to geopolitical headlines, the savvy investor will combine this newfound confidence with an unwavering commitment to sound `risk management` and strategic planning.
